The "Which should I use?" table on the clients page listed most client
names as bold text, not links — only the Decky plugin and pf-webos were
clickable — so the client references appeared broken. Link each client to
its section (or dedicated page), and fix a stale Windows headless command.

Repo-wide docs correctness/staleness pass against the code:
- steam-deck: client-not-found -> flatpak-not-found (the real backend code)
- install: host cert is punktfunk-host-windows_<ver>.cer, not ..._setup.cer
- configuration: GPU_PRIORITY_CLASS default is auto; 10BIT/444 are default-on
- how-it-works/index: GameStream/Moonlight is opt-in (--gamestream)
- roadmap: clipboard sync is shipped, not planned
- install-client: MSIX/cert artifacts are arch-suffixed (_x64/_arm64)
- requirements: fix garbled 22H2/IddCx sentence
- status: Linux encode also covers AMD/Intel (VAAPI/Vulkan Video)
- automation: add the plugins.changed event
- windows-host: note the optional bundled VB-CABLE virtual mic
- sway: PUNKTFUNK_COMPOSITOR=hyprland is a wlroots-family alias
- running-as-a-service: punktfunk-probe is a source-build-only dev tool

| **Input — mouse/keyboard** | libei / wlr protocols | **SendInput** (Win32 VK + absolute mouse) |
| **Input — gamepads** | uinput Xbox 360 + UHID DualSense/DS4 | **UMDF** virtual pads — DualSense, DualShock 4, Xbox 360 (XUSB) + rumble |
| **Audio capture** | PipeWire sink-monitor | **WASAPI loopback** |
| **Virtual mic** | PipeWire `Audio/Source` | WASAPI virtual mic |
| **Virtual mic** | PipeWire `Audio/Source` | **VB-CABLE** virtual device (optional), captured via WASAPI |
